Henkell and Co Sektkellerei and Freixenet will merge as Henkell Freixenet from January.

Based in Germany, Henkell and Co is a producer of Sekt wine and spirits, while Freixenet is a cava producer based in Spain.

Henkell has agreed to acquire Freixenet’s 50.67% shares from the Hevia and Bonet families.

The transaction enables the combined entity to enter new markets and distribution channels, as well as form a leading sparkling wine group.

The firms will start joint operations in the US and the UK as Freixenet Mionetto and Freixenet Copestick, respectively. Henkell Freixenet will have 4,000 employees worldwide.

Duvel Moortgat has completed the acquisition of a 60% stake in Jarr Kombucha for an undisclosed sum.

Based in Belgium, Duvel Moortgat is a brewery, while Jarr Kombucha is a UK-based producer of kombucha, which is a raw fermented tea.

Jarr Kombucha distributes kombucha to health food retailers in the UK, as well as various retail outlets such as Planet Organic, Harrods, and Selfridges.

The transaction enables Jarr Kombucha to improve its production capacity with the establishment of a new facility in London. It will provide access to the existing distribution network of Duvel Moortgat.

CO-RO has acquired a majority stake in Golden Creation Trade (JKD) for an undisclosed amount.

Established in 1942, CO-RO is a fruit-based non-carbonated soft drinks producer based in Denmark. It owns Sunquick brand and operates production plants in China, Malaysia, and Sri Lanka.

JKD is a distribution company, which holds distribution licences for selling different products. It sells juice products under the Huiyuan brand to the hotels, restaurants and catering businesses in China.

CO-RO intends to generate a 30% growth in China next year through the acquisition.

Innova Capital plans to acquire a 33% stake in OSHEE for an undisclosed amount.

OSHEE is a manufacturer and distributor of non-alcoholic beverages, while Innova Capital is a mid-market private equity firm.

Both the companies involved in the transaction are based in Poland.
